This one has > the > ability to detect if the expression uses some variable > resolved by > facelets VariableMapper wrappers and if so, indicate the > expression > cannot be cached. > > This solution will work better, because it only creates > Value/Method > expressions when it is necessary. This is a great > optimization, > because in practice most expressions are bound to managed > beans, so in > practice it will make pages render faster (because EL parsing > is only > done once and a lot of objects will not be created) and the > memory > usage will be lower (less instances means gc works less). > > The only part this does not have any effect is when there is a > ValueExpression directly on the markup. In this case, I think > since > org.apache.myfaces.view.facelets.compiler.UIInstructionHandler > is > final (that means it is inmutable), put a volatile variable > for cache > such cases will make it a mutable class, so it cannot take > advantage > of some compiler optimizations. Maybe we can create two > classes, one > to handle markup without EL and other with EL. Anyway, the > most > critical point is expressions on attributes (changes on > facelets > compiler has to be done very carefully). > > JK> I would really like to see some prototyping work for JSF > 2.2 in this > JK> area directly in a MyFaces core branch! > > The patch proposed on MYFACES-3160 is for MyFaces 2.0 and 2.1. > After > the latest patch I think we don't really need some work on a > EL > implementation (see explanations below). > > MK>> > MK>> we need to avoid unnecessary ValueExpression instances. > > Yes, sure!.
